Cant Interact - Game Breaking Glitch
Every so often when I am hosting a game I get this game breaking glitch where non of the 4 players cant interact with anything, cant pick up anything, cant grab ammo, and fall right through ramps and the drop pod itself. Making it impossible to finish the mission since all 4 dwarves will fall through the ramp of the pod and fall through the map and die.
If I am in a mission with the mine head, as i run up the ramp i will fall through it and down through the bottom of the drill and start falling through black space, then it decides a spot for me to land dead on the map.

Sometimes the glitch will go away after 2 minutes but for some reason it happens most often right as the mission is finishing and it ruins the game, resulting in failure.

Also about 1/3 games when starting the mission one of the 4 dwarves will spawn on top of the drop pod instead of inside, or the drop-pod itself will "land" but in mid air, and the only way to leave is to fall to our death. Unless we have zip-lines or something made, often players instinctively run off the ramp and just plummet to their death. \

This glitch never happened at all for the first two weeks I owed the game, but has been happening more frequently in the past few days.
I am doing a integrity verification on the game files right now, hoping it fixes it. Otherwise I am not sure what to do.

This worked for me, as described by 'GSG Mark' above:

Step 1
Right-click your network adapter and select ‘Properties’. Disable ‘IPv6’.

Step 2
Run Command Prompt as administrator. Command Prompt is most easily be located by searching for ‘cmd’ in the Windows Start Menu.

Step 3
Enter the following commands in the Command Prompt.
Type netsh int ip reset then press Enter.
Type netsh winsock reset then press Enter.

Step 4
Finally, restart your PC.
